    Fraxion's procure-to-pay solution empowers mid-sized finance teams to begin at their own pace and expand to a comprehensive P2P system without the need for reimplementation. Initially, leverage AI-driven accounts payable automation to reduce manual invoice handling and minimize errors, allowing for quicker closing times. Incorporate procurement features to manage and prevent unauthorized spending before it occurs. Utilize expense tracking and spend analysis to address any remaining gaps. Each function operates on a unified platform, meaning that enhancements involve simple configuration rather than starting over. When the entire procure-to-pay process is managed through a single platform, it results in one cohesive approval engine, a unified policy framework, a comprehensive audit trail from requisition to payment, as well as real-time oversight and management of all expenditures. This eliminates fragmented systems, reduces duplicate data input, and removes blind spots. The mobile application facilitates efficiency in processes and spending oversight, regardless of where work takes place. Achieve total spend management through procure-to-pay automation, with seamless integrations for ERP and accounting systems such as Sage, Microsoft Dynamics, NetSuite, QuickBooks, and Xero.

    Penny is a cloud-based Procure-To-Pay system. Beautifully designed and easy to use, penny digitalizes and manages your entire procurement cycle, from request to pay. Send RFQs, RFPs, and RFIs to multiple vendors, compare quotes, send POs, and even payment. penny was created to make a complicated process simple by combining all your organization's procurement requirements into a single intelligent system. How can penny help your organization save time & money? ● Allocate, manage, and monitor budgets by expense accounts, projects, departments, location, teams, etc. ● Streamline procurement means that requests, approvals, and POs won’t be lost in emails or offline. ● The platform makes it simple to extract and track the history and records of requests and purchases. ● Product requests are more accurate through catalogs, avoiding purchasing errors. ● Reports and analysis can be extracted from the platform, giving you a consolidated data center for all your procurement activities. ● penny is cloud-based and was designed with ease-of-use in mind.
